X-Git-Url: http://git.kaliko.me/?p=python-musicpd.git;a=blobdiff_plain;f=musicpd.py;h=68cd8625f3c71c4d7c510c7a461cb91883d62f71;hp=3fd7201729c9f536262ca85ed1e76683d29873d0;hb=a8a2060756f1811f59febe11bd75521989674b83;hpb=3bd852de4b5209ad94f248448c5cb274c50a546e diff --git a/musicpd.py b/musicpd.py index 3fd7201..68cd862 100644 --- a/musicpd.py +++ b/musicpd.py @@ -406,6 +406,8 @@ class MPDClient: parts.append('{0!s}'.format(Range(arg))) else: parts.append('"%s"' % escape(str(arg))) + if '\n' in ' '.join(parts): + raise CommandError('new line found in the command!') self._write_line(" ".join(parts)) def _read_binary(self, amount):